Our 2009 Conference on Ministry is scheduled for Monday-Wednesday, September 14-16, at the Life Enrichment Center in Leesburg. This year the event begins later in the afternoon with opening Eucharist at 4:00 pm. Our Transitions Event for those rostered leaders who entered new call situations in this synod since last September, and for interns serving in this synod, precedes the Conference beginning at 10:00 am on Monday morning, September 14.
We are using as our theme this year, God’s Work, Our Hands, which is now the ELCA tag line. This is most appropriate since Presiding Bishop Mark S. Hanson is scheduled to be our featured speaker for the event. Bp. Hanson will lead three keynote addresses on selected topics followed by opportunities for questions and answers: 1) the global, ecumenical, and churchwide contexts; 2) the evangelizing vision of this synod and the ELCA; and, 3) congregations of the ELCA being a part of a faithful and courageous church.
As our Together in Mission Vision and Strategy continues to beckon us towards a more missional and evangelizing church, we will want to spend time in conversation about shaping our ministry together for the coming years. We will share exciting updates and examples of congregations engaging their communities, and I will welcome your input and ideas to help shape our vision. Additionally, the Rev. Chuck Salter will be present to introduce MissionInsite® – a dynamic demographic tool that can both focus and encourage effective congregational evangelism and ministry in the community context.
It is expected that rostered leaders of our synod attend the Conference on Ministry. Our presence with one another is a part of living out our collegiality and partnership in the Gospel ministry. The schedule and agenda is planned in such a way as to provide opportunities for worship, learning, sharing, fellowship and personal renewal.
